Fuß in der Tür is the podcast of Urbane Praxis e.V. We talk to urban changemakers from the fields of art, culture, urban development, environment, education, and politics – people who understand the city as a common good, create open spaces, and experiment with new forms of living together. In each episode, we explore with different guests how a just, open, and democratic city can be shaped – and how to get “a foot in the door”.

In previous seasons of Fuß in der Tür, we have looked at Urban Practice from different angles: introducing the sites and projects of the initiative in Berlin, discussing central terms of Urban Practice, and learning from current strategies for building a climate- and socially just city.

In the upcoming 6th season, the podcast will focus on Urban Practice as a tool for strengthening democracy. We will talk to people whose work makes conflicts visible, initiates socio-political negotiation processes, and creates productive spaces of contention in order to build transformative moments of trust.
